#32564b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#32564b is composed of 19.6% red, 33.7%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.8%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 161.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.5% and a lightness of 26.7%. #32564b color hex could be obtained by blending #64ac96 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#32564b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#32564b has RGB values of R:50, G:86,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 3298891.

Shades and Tints of #32564b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c0a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#32564b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424645 is the less saturated color, while #03855d is the most saturated one.
